College football continues into its second week of the 2026 season with a slate of games featuring several ranked programs. The schedule begins Friday night with a rivalry game between Missouri and Kansas. Saturday features multiple marquee matchups, headlined by a prime-time contest between Texas and Ohio State in Austin. Other notable Saturday games include Michigan hosting Oklahoma, and Arizona State facing an early road challenge against Texas A&M. Additional ranked teams, including Miami, Louisville, and Virginia, play against FCS opponents. The weekend concludes with late-night matchups featuring Utah playing Arkansas and USC hosting Louisiana.
